Today was our first actual doctor's appointment, and it went well! Estimated due date is January 4th, but we'll get a definite one at our first sonogram NEXT FRIDAY!! :) Our doctor told us that a big reason why we were able to conceive is because I'd lost so much weight. She said that estrogen is stored in fat cells, and when you have a lot of fat your body has too much estrogen, so everything was out of wack and my ovaries weren't doing their thing. After losing weight, everything started evening out & my ovaries started working! I did have 2 periods in a row, and then got pregnant, so it makes sense! It's just so crazy how much your weight can affect every part of your life, and how much losing weight can change everything.

Did you know?

Thursday, April 29, 2010

Frozen fruits and vegetables are NOT necessarily bad for you. In fact, they can even have more of the food's natural nutrients than if the food was bought fresh. How? The foods are flash frozen quickly after being picked, which preserves all the good stuff! Fresh foods often have a lonnng way to travel before they reach our grocery stores, and they can lose a lot of nutrients over the trip.
